The coastal resort of East Cowes, has many features that include Waitrose supermarket, convenience stores, plus a varied range of shops and restaurants. The shingle and sand beach in East Cowes is ideal for families and enjoys fantastic views across the Solent and out towards Cowes marina. The lovely esplanade boasts a playground, paddling pool, cafe and has a woodland area behind, perfect for leisurely walks. The Red Funnel car ferry service to Southampton is located under a mile away.
